cyano: JavaScript アーカイブ 具体的には、従来のようにHTMLページ内にobjectタグやembedタグでFlashを表示するように記述した場合、そのFlashがクリックを受け付けたり、マウスの位置情報を取得したりするためには(インタラクティブに振る舞うには)、一旦Flash上でクリックなどをしてFlashコントロールをアクティブ化しなくてはならなくなりました。 最近、Flashにカーソルを合わせると変な枠があって、1回クリックしないと動作しないという現象がありました。 調べてみると、IEパッチ適用による影響だそうで、これはJavascriptによるタグ吐き出しを行うことで回避できる模様です。 その吐き出し用ライブラリを発見したので紹介。 次のように簡単に使えるようです。 var swf = new jp.catalase.SwfTagWriter('fma.swf',